package org.apache.qpid.protonj2.codec.encoders.messaging;
import org.apache.qpid.protonj2.buffer.ProtonBuffer;
import org.apache.qpid.protonj2.codec.EncoderState;
import org.apache.qpid.protonj2.codec.encoders.AbstractDescribedMapTypeEncoder;
import org.apache.qpid.protonj2.types.Symbol;
import org.apache.qpid.protonj2.types.UnsignedLong;
import org.apache.qpid.protonj2.types.messaging.Footer;
/**
* Encoder of AMQP Footer type values to a byte stream
*/
public final class FooterTypeEncoder extends AbstractDescribedMapTypeEncoder<Object, Object, Footer> {
@Override
public Class<Footer> getTypeClass() {
return Footer.class;
}
@Override
public UnsignedLong getDescriptorCode() {
return Footer.DESCRIPTOR_CODE;
}
@Override
public Symbol getDescriptorSymbol() {
return Footer.DESCRIPTOR_SYMBOL;
}
@Override
public boolean hasMap(Footer value) {
return value.getValue() != null;
}
@Override
public int getMapSize(Footer value) {
if (value.getValue() != null) {
return value.getValue().size();
} else {
return 0;
}
}
@Override
public void writeMapEntries(ProtonBuffer buffer, EncoderState state, Footer footers) {
// Write the Map elements and then compute total size written.
footers.getValue().forEach((key, value) -> {
state.getEncoder().writeObject(buffer, state, key);
state.getEncoder().writeObject(buffer, state, value);
});
}
}
